  • Background: Primary bone neoplasms are rare, contributing only 0.2% of the global burden of all human malignancies. Osteosarcoma (OS) and chondrosarcoma (CS) are the most common malignancies of bone. The giant cell tumor of bone (GCTb) is a benign tumor with behavior characterized by osteolytic bone destruction. The OS, CS and GCTb affect both sexes, all races and generally have incidence peaks regarding the age of the patient which vary according to the tumor type. We analyzed the incidences of OS, CS and GCTb and their relations with gender and age in patients treated in the National Rehabilitation Institute (INR, for its acronym in Spanish) over a period of nine years. Materials and Methods: In the study period, clinic pathological data for 384 patients were obtained with clinical, radiological and histopathological diagnosis for OS, GCTb and CS. Data analysis was performed using the chi-square and Fisher's exact tests. Results: From 2006 to 2014 were recorded 384 cases of bone malignancies in the database of INR. The GCTb had the highest incidence (53.1%), followed by OS (31.3%) and finally the CS (15.6%). The overall average age was $33.6{\pm}15.8$ years and the overall frequency of gender had a ratio of 1/1.03 male/female. The states with the highest incidence were Distrito Federal and Estado de Mexico with 29.2% and 25.3% respectively. Malignant neoplasms of bone assessed in the course of nine years show three significant increases in 2008, 2011 and 2014 (p=0.14). We found association between sex and tumor type (p=0.03), GCTb and CS predominated in females (54.9% and 56.6% respectively), while for the OS males were most affected (59.1%). Age was different in relation with tumor type (p=0.0001), average age was $24.3{\pm}11.2$ years for OS, $34.5{\pm}13$ years for GCTb and $49.2{\pm}18.5$ years for CS. Furthermore, associations of tumor type with topographic location of the primary tumor (P=0.0001) were found. Conclusions: In this study we can see that incidence of musculoskeletal tumor in our population is continuously increasing and in nine years an approximately 200% increase of musculoskeletal tumor cases was observed.

  • Giant cell tumor is most frequently found in juxtaarticular region, and difficult to treat because of local recurrence. Although primary resections reduce recurrence, the joint function will be markedly impaired. Techniques involving physical adjuncts(high speed burr and electric cauterization), acrylic cement or en bloc resection with VFG(vascularized fibular graft) have been employed to reduce local recurrence. From October 1984 to April 1994, twenty-nine patients diagnosed as giant cell tumor were treated at department of Orthopaedic Surgery, School of Medicine, Kyung Hee University. There were eleven men and 18 women, ranging in age from 17 to 52 years(mean: 34 years). The average follow-up period was four years and five months. The location of the lesion was around the knee in 15, distal radius in three, femoral head in three, and others in eight patients. Fifteen patients around the knee joint were treated with several modalities; curettage with bone graft in five, curettage with cement filling in three, curettage with bone graft and physical adjuncts in five, en bloc resection with VFG in one and en bloc resection with arthroplasty in one patient. The functional results, according to the Marshall's knee score, were excellent in one, good in two, and fair in two after the curettage with bone graft, good in three after the curettage with bone cement filling, excellent in one, good in four after the curettage with bone graft and physical adjuncts, and good in two after the en bloc resection with VFG or arthroplasty. Three patients had local recurrence among 15 patients with giant cell tumor around knee. Vascularized fibular graft around wrist joint provided good functional restoration without local recurrence in all three patients who had giant cell tumor in distal radius. Although there is no statistical significance, it seems that curettage with bone graft using physical adjuncts or acrylic cement reveals better results than simple curettage with bone graft. Excellent functional result were obtained without local recurrence by using vascularized fibular graft after en bloc resection.

  • Purpose: Tumors arising in the foot and ankle are uncommon and the malignant tumors are known to be rare compared with those of the other sites. We analyzed the clinical data of patients who have been diagnosed as having a tumor of the foot and ankle. Materials and Methods: From 1989 to 2006, we analyzed 185 patients who have been treated surgically and were pathologically confirmed of having tumors of the foot and ankle. Their clinical characteristics were reviewed retrospectively. Results: One hundred and fifty-seven cases were benign (84.9%) and 28 cases (15.1%) were malignant. 108 cases (58.4%) were benign soft tissue tumors and 49 cases (26.5%) were benign bone tumors. Malignant tumors included 17 cases (9.2%) of soft tissue tumors, 8 cases (4.3%) of primary bone tumors and 3 cases (1.6%) of metastatic bone tumors. The most common benign soft tissue tumor was ganglion (23 cases). Enchondroma (9 cases) was the most common among the benign bone tumors. Malignant peripheral nerve sheath tumor was the most common malignant tumor (4 cases). The predilection site for benign tumors was at the forefoot around toes while for the malignant tumor was around the ankle. 4.6% of benign soft tissue tumors and 8.2% of benign bone tumors had locally recurred and 14 cases (50%) of malignant tumor were confirmed as having distant metastasis. Conclusion: The ratio of malignant tumor and its metastasis rate was high. Therefore, the histopathologic confirmation is essential when treating tumors of the foot and ankle.

  • Bone scan using radioactive isotope can be more effective than conventional X-ray radiograph for finding jaw lesion because it takes an image of the physiologic change of bone. This study is designed to show how available bone scan is able to diagnose jaw lesion better than simple X-ray and CT, as well as to determine a basis of diagnosis for jaw lesion using bone scan. The 77 patients, visiting the Oral & Maxillofacial Surgery, Department of Dankook University Hospital from January 2002. to August 2005. who were diagnosed histopathologically with postoperative malignant tumor, osteomyelitis, and bone infiltrative benign disease. Preoperative X-ray, CT, bone scan were taken and were compared with histopathologic finding. Also to compare specificty of each lesion in bone scan, bone density was measured to compare. The results were as follows. 1. Among the 25 cases of oral malignant tumor of bony invasion, a positive diagnosis associated with histopathologic evaluation, 22 cases(88%) in bone scan, 14 cases(56%) in CT image, and 10 cases40%) in simple X-ray. 2. Among the 31 cases of osteomyelitis, a positive diagnosis associated with histopathologic evaluation, 30 cases(97%) in bone scan, 23 cases(74%) in CT image, and 19 cases(61%) in simple X-ray. 3. Among the 11cases of bone infiltrative benign disease, a positive diagnosis associated with histopathologic evaluation, 11 cases(100%) in bone scan, 10 cases(91%) in CT image, and 6 cases(55%) in simple X-ray. 4. Measurement of bone density in each group showed no statistical significant difference between malignant tumor and osteomyelitis as well as benign bone disease. But, a statistical significance was seen between osteomyelitis and benign bone disease. From this results, bone scan are more sensitive than simple X-ray and CT image in jaw lesion diagnosis, but specificity shows no significant difference. Therefore, it should be suggested that evaluation of bone scan must be carrying out in reference to final histopathologic diagnosis.

  • Recently limb-salvage operation is widely used for the treatment of malignant bone tumor. But distal leg is out of range of limb-salvage operation due to its technical problem. We report satisfactory limb-salvage operation with tumor prosthesis in 3 cases of osteosarcoma of the distal tibia and fibula. Two cases involved in the tibia and 1 case in the fibula. Average age at operation was 23 years. Neoadjuvant and adjuvant chemotherapy were performed in all 3 cases. We used custom made tumor prosthesis which is designed by Seoul National University Orthopaedic Department. Overall Functional Evaluations by Enneking rating system were good in all 3 cases. All cases are CDF(continuosly disease free since the surgical procedure) state at mean follow-up 2 year and 9 months. In conclusion limb-salvage with tumor prosthesis is useful treatment modality for malignant bone tumor of distal tibia and fibula. Good functional results and few complications suggests limb salvage of distal lower leg may be replaceable with B-K amputation.

  • Purpose: The purpose of this study was to determine if bony union can be obtained when a bone graft substitute is transplanted in order to treat a benign bone tumor and if there is a difference between calcium sulfate and hydroxyapatite in the healing procedure when the degree of the bony union after the bone graft are compared. Materials and Methods: This study selected 20 cases, in which a curettage on the benign bone tumors was conducted and a bone graft substitute was transplanted. The area of the focus, the new bone formation, the recurrence of the focus in the plain radiographs and histological findings were observed. Results: Twenty cases (13 males, 7 females) were evaluated. Their mean age at surgery was 15.8 years (2~45), and the mean follow-up period was 3 years. The mean area of focus was 30.7 $cm^3$ in the radiographs, and 19 cases showed successful results in the ultimate visit, while 1 case has a recurrence of the focus. Conclusion: Calcium sulfate has osteoconduction and superior bioavailability, and is absorbed in vivo in proportion to the new bone formation. On the other hand, hydroxyapatite has good osteoconduction. It can result in better bone formation when it is combined with an autologous bone graft, autologous bone marrow, and an allogenic bone graft, but is absorbed in vivo more slowly than the former.

  • A femoral bone tumor causing a valgus deformity by affecting the growth plate was found. Long intramedullary diaphyseal tumor was separated by septum at the metapysis. Low grade chondrosarcoma was confirmed diagnosed by pathologists. Progressive limb deformity can be a sign of bone tumor in growing period.

  • Metastatic cancer is the most common tumor of the skeleton. The prevalence of pathologic fracture may increase as patient survival is prolonged by improved cancer therapy. With recent advances in orthopaedic procedure and medical management of terminal cancer patients, it is generally agreed that aggressive treatment should be undertaken for patient with pathologic fracture secondary to metastatic disease, and a team approach should be utilized. The authors have reviewed twenty cases of pathologic fracture of the long bone due to metastatic tumor treated in the Department of Orthopedic Surgery, Yonsei University College of Medicine, from April 1989 to April 1994 and the following results were obtained. 1. The mean age at surgery was 58.4 years (ranged from 24years to 86years) and among 20 cases, 10 cases were male and the others were female. 2. The most frequent site of pathologic fracture in long bone is femur(15 cases, 75%), and followed by humerus(4 cases, 20%), tibia(1 case). 3. The frequently encountered primary tumors that metastases to long bone are those of the lung(7 cases, 35%), breast(4 cases, 20%), and prostate(2 cases, 10%). 4. The operative procedure was performed by resection of the tumor mass extensively, and we used polymethylmetacrylate for filling the dead space after resection, in all cases. 5. The mean survival period after operation is 9.2 months(ranged from 1 month to 4 years and 9 month). 6. The results of postoperative pain relief status were graded as fair to excellent in 17 cases(85%).

  • Purpose: As well as patient survival, the restoration of postoperative function such as ambulation is important in limb salvage operations for treatment of malignant bone tumors involving the proximal femur. The authors analyzed clinical outcomes of limb salvage operations using tumor prostheses for metastatic or primary malignant bone tumors in the proximal femur. Materials and Methods: From February 2005 to January 2014, 20 cases (19 patients) with malignant bone tumor involving the proximal femur with pain or complicated pathologic fracture were treated with segmental resection and limb salvage operations with tumor prostheses. Mean age was 63.1 years (range 35-86). Fourteen patients were male and six ones were female. The mean follow-up period was 20 months (1-94 months). There were 15 cases of metastatic bone tumor, 4 cases of osteosarcoma, and 1 case of multiple myeloma. The primary tumors of the metastatic bone tumors included 4 lung cancers, 3 hepatocellular carcinomas, and 3 renal cell carcinomas. Other primary tumors were breast cancer, thyroid cancer, colon cancer, prostate cancer, and malignant spindle cell tumor, each in 1 case. Modular tumor prostheses were used in all cases; (Kotz's$^{(R)}$ Modular Tumor prosthesis (Howmedica, Rutherford, New Jersey) in 3 cases, MUTARS$^{(R)}$ proximal femur system (Implantcast, Munster, Germany) in 17 cases). Perioperative pain was assessed with Visual Analogue Scales (VAS). Postoperative functional outcome was assessed with Musculoskeletal Tumor Society (MSTS) grading system. Results: Out of 20 cases (19 patients), 11 cases (10 patients) survived at the last follow-up. Average postoperative survival of the 9 deceased patients was 10.1 months (1-38 months). VAS score improved from pre-operative average of 8.40 (5-10) to 1.35 (0-3) after operation. Average postoperative MSTS function score was 19.65 (65.50%, 7-28). The associated complications were 2 local recurrences, 3 hematomas, 3 infections, 2 scrotal swellings, and 1 dislocation. There was no case of periprosthetic fracture or loosening. Conclusion: Limb salvage operation with tumor prosthesis is an appropriate treatment for early pain reduction and functional restoration in malignant bone tumors in the proximal femur with pain an/or complicated pathologic fractures.

  • We investigated the effect of deep-freezed, boiled and autoclaved autogenous long bone graft on the incorporation of the radial diaphyseal reconstruction in 30 rabbits by radiogram and histology for 8 weeks. Immediate histologic changes of 1cm of resected long bone treated by deep freezing, boiling and autoclaving in each 2 rabbits were also observed as control. Resected, boiled ($95^{\circ}C$ for 5 min.) and reimplanted bone was compared with resected, autoclaved ($131^{\circ}C$ for 5 min.) and reimplanted bone, and resected, deep freezed with liquid nitrogen for 5 minutes and thawing in saline and reimplanted bone in the reconstruction of bilateral radial defects in each of 8, and in total 24 adult rabbits. The results were as follows : 1. Immediate histologic changes showed that intracortical osteocytes in lacunae were partially necrotized and the cortex were faintly stained with they Masson trichrome stain in both boiled and deep freezed groups, while they completely necrotized and their cortex stained more weakly with Masson trichrome stain in autoclaved group which means less amount of collagen and protein in cortex of long bone. 2. Radiographies at 8 weeks showed complete union with more marked incorporation and external callus formation in all boiled and freezed groups, whereas there was delayed union in four of sixteen (25%) in autoclaved group. Histologically, at 8 weeks after boiled and freezed, more intense incorporation with new bone formation and neovascularization were observed, whereas transverse clefts consisted with delayed union in 4 cases of autoclaved group (25%) were observed at osteotomy site. Through these studies, the boilod and deeply freezed bones acted as an osteoinductive material as well as osteoconductive, but the autoclaved bone only as osteoconductive. Though boilod and deeply freezed bone showed higher osteogenic potentials than autoclaved bone, the necrotizing effect on cortical and boiled bone was inferior to that of autoclaved. Thus the deeply freezed bone can be used for the treatment of aggressive benign or less malignant bone tumor not involving cortical bone, but the autoclaved bone supplemented with bone graft for the treatment of malignant bone tumor involving cortex of long bone.
